PEOPLE v. JONES

Docket No. 6296.

145 Cal.App.3d 751 (1983)

193 Cal. Rptr. 663

THE PEOPLE, Plaintiff and Respondent, v. RODERICK CHRISTOPHER JONES, Defendant and Appellant.

Court of Appeals of California, Fifth District.

August 5, 1983.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

COUNSEL

Roderick P. Bushnell, under appointment by the Court of Appeal, for Defendant and Appellant.

George Deukmejian and John K. Van de Kamp, Attorneys General, Robert H. Philibosian, Chief Assistant Attorney General, Arnold O. Overoye, Assistant Attorney General, Willard F. Jones and Wm. George Prahl, Deputy Attorneys General, for Plaintiff and Respondent.


OPINION

FRANSON, Acting P.J.

INTRODUCTION

(1) We hold under the principles of People v. Hitch (1974) 12 Cal.3d 641 [117 Cal.Rptr. 9, 527 P.2d 361], that a police officer must take reasonable precautions to preserve for trial his original handwritten notes made in the course...
